The goalkeeper has featured in 91 competitive matches for the club to date.
After returning to the 2.Bundesliga with a booming 5-1 win over Düsseldorf yesterday, more good news has graced Arminia Bielefeld.
The club have announced that first-choice goalkeeper Jonas Kersken has officially extended his contract for the long term.
The East Westphalians have not disclosed the exact details or dates of the new contract for the 24-year-old shot-stopper.
Kersken initially moved to Bielefeld on loan from Borussia Mönchengladbach’s reserve team in the summer of 2023.
A year later, after a string of impressive performances, and was signed permanently from Die Fohlen for €300,000.
“Jonas has developed into a true leader on and off the pitch over the past two years and has taken on responsibility from day one.
“He has continuously worked on himself, continually developed, and with many strong performances has been an important pillar.
“He helped guarantee promotion to the 2.Bundesliga and a place in the DFB Cup final ,” said Sporting Director Michael Mutzel.
